Cast all translations to strings.

This commit is contained in:
James Cole
2018-07-15 09:38:49 +02:00
parent 369839e012
commit 7b41c5b301
99 changed files with 335 additions and 336 deletions

View File

@@ -53,7 +53,7 @@ class IndexController extends Controller
$this->middleware(
function ($request, $next) {
app('view')->share('mainTitleIcon', 'fa-archive');
app('view')->share('title', trans('firefly.import_index_title'));
app('view')->share('title', (string)trans('firefly.import_index_title'));
$this->repository = app(ImportJobRepositoryInterface::class);
$this->userRepository = app(UserRepositoryInterface::class);
@@ -78,7 +78,7 @@ class IndexController extends Controller
$providers = array_keys($this->getProviders());
if (!\in_array($importProvider, $providers, true)) {
Log::error(sprintf('%s-provider is disabled. Cannot create job.', $importProvider));
session()->flash('warning', trans('import.cannot_create_for_provider', ['provider' => $importProvider]));
session()->flash('warning', (string)trans('import.cannot_create_for_provider', ['provider' => $importProvider]));
return redirect(route('import.index'));
}
@@ -185,7 +185,7 @@ class IndexController extends Controller
public function index()
{
$providers = $this->getProviders();
$subTitle = trans('import.index_breadcrumb');
$subTitle = (string)trans('import.index_breadcrumb');
$subTitleIcon = 'fa-home';
return view('import.index', compact('subTitle', 'subTitleIcon', 'providers'));

View File

@@ -50,7 +50,7 @@ class JobConfigurationController extends Controller
$this->middleware(
function ($request, $next) {
app('view')->share('mainTitleIcon', 'fa-archive');
app('view')->share('title', trans('firefly.import_index_title'));
app('view')->share('title', (string)trans('firefly.import_index_title'));
$this->repository = app(ImportJobRepositoryInterface::class);
return $next($request);
@@ -74,7 +74,7 @@ class JobConfigurationController extends Controller
$allowed = ['has_prereq', 'need_job_config'];
if (null !== $importJob && !\in_array($importJob->status, $allowed, true)) {
Log::debug(sprintf('Job has state "%s", but we only accept %s', $importJob->status, json_encode($allowed)));
session()->flash('error', trans('import.bad_job_status', ['status' => $importJob->status]));
session()->flash('error', (string)trans('import.bad_job_status', ['status' => $importJob->status]));
return redirect(route('import.index'));
}
@@ -104,7 +104,7 @@ class JobConfigurationController extends Controller
$view = $configurator->getNextView();
$data = $configurator->getNextData();
$subTitle = trans('import.job_configuration_breadcrumb', ['key' => $importJob->key]);
$subTitle = (string)trans('import.job_configuration_breadcrumb', ['key' => $importJob->key]);
$subTitleIcon = 'fa-wrench';
return view($view, compact('data', 'importJob', 'subTitle', 'subTitleIcon'));
@@ -125,7 +125,7 @@ class JobConfigurationController extends Controller
// catch impossible status:
$allowed = ['has_prereq', 'need_job_config'];
if (null !== $importJob && !\in_array($importJob->status, $allowed, true)) {
session()->flash('error', trans('import.bad_job_status', ['status' => $importJob->status]));
session()->flash('error', (string)trans('import.bad_job_status', ['status' => $importJob->status]));
return redirect(route('import.index'));
}

View File

@@ -50,7 +50,7 @@ class JobStatusController extends Controller
$this->middleware(
function ($request, $next) {
app('view')->share('mainTitleIcon', 'fa-archive');
app('view')->share('title', trans('firefly.import_index_title'));
app('view')->share('title', (string)trans('firefly.import_index_title'));
$this->repository = app(ImportJobRepositoryInterface::class);
return $next($request);
@@ -66,7 +66,7 @@ class JobStatusController extends Controller
public function index(ImportJob $importJob)
{
$subTitleIcon = 'fa-gear';
$subTitle = trans('import.job_status_breadcrumb', ['key' => $importJob->key]);
$subTitle = (string)trans('import.job_status_breadcrumb', ['key' => $importJob->key]);
return view('import.status', compact('importJob', 'subTitle', 'subTitleIcon'));
}
@@ -85,7 +85,7 @@ class JobStatusController extends Controller
'count' => $count,
'tag_id' => $importJob->tag_id,
'tag_name' => null === $importJob->tag_id ? null : $importJob->tag->tag,
'report_txt' => trans('import.unknown_import_result'),
'report_txt' => (string)trans('import.unknown_import_result'),
'download_config' => false,
'download_config_text' => '',
];
@@ -93,8 +93,8 @@ class JobStatusController extends Controller
if ('file' === $importJob->provider) {
$json['download_config'] = true;
$json['download_config_text']
= trans('import.should_download_config', ['route' => route('import.job.download', [$importJob->key])]) . ' '
. trans('import.share_config_file');
= (string)trans('import.should_download_config', ['route' => route('import.job.download', [$importJob->key])]) . ' '
. (string)trans('import.share_config_file');
}
// if count is zero:
@@ -102,7 +102,7 @@ class JobStatusController extends Controller
$count = $importJob->tag->transactionJournals->count();
}
if (0 === $count) {
$json['report_txt'] = trans('import.result_no_transactions');
$json['report_txt'] = (string)trans('import.result_no_transactions');
}
if (1 === $count && null !== $importJob->tag_id) {
$json['report_txt'] = trans(

View File

@@ -50,7 +50,7 @@ class PrerequisitesController extends Controller
$this->middleware(
function ($request, $next) {
app('view')->share('mainTitleIcon', 'fa-archive');
app('view')->share('title', trans('firefly.import_index_title'));
app('view')->share('title', (string)trans('firefly.import_index_title'));
app('view')->share('subTitleIcon', 'fa-check');
$this->repository = app(ImportJobRepositoryInterface::class);
@@ -76,12 +76,12 @@ class PrerequisitesController extends Controller
$allowed = ['new'];
if (null !== $importJob && !\in_array($importJob->status, $allowed, true)) {
Log::error(sprintf('Job has state "%s" but this Prerequisites::index() only accepts %s', $importJob->status, json_encode($allowed)));
session()->flash('error', trans('import.bad_job_status', ['status' => $importJob->status]));
session()->flash('error', (string)trans('import.bad_job_status', ['status' => $importJob->status]));
return redirect(route('import.index'));
}
app('view')->share('subTitle', trans('import.prerequisites_breadcrumb_' . $importProvider));
app('view')->share('subTitle', (string)trans('import.prerequisites_breadcrumb_' . $importProvider));
$class = (string)config(sprintf('import.prerequisites.%s', $importProvider));
if (!class_exists($class)) {
throw new FireflyException(sprintf('No class to handle prerequisites for "%s".', $importProvider)); // @codeCoverageIgnore
@@ -132,7 +132,7 @@ class PrerequisitesController extends Controller
$allowed = ['new'];
if (null !== $importJob && !\in_array($importJob->status, $allowed, true)) {
Log::error(sprintf('Job has state "%s" but this Prerequisites::post() only accepts %s', $importJob->status, json_encode($allowed)));
session()->flash('error', trans('import.bad_job_status', ['status' => $importJob->status]));
session()->flash('error', (string)trans('import.bad_job_status', ['status' => $importJob->status]));
return redirect(route('import.index'));
}